Al Nassr Unable To Beat FC Istiklol Without Cristiano Ronaldo

OGUN Nigeria (VOICE OF NAIJA) – On Tuesday, after resting captain Cristiano Ronaldo, Al Nassr battled to a 1-1 tie with FC Istiklol in Tajikistan.

The 38-year-old Ronaldo, who had scored in a 3-1 victory over Istiklol in the rematch in Saudi Arabia in October, was not called upon by Al Nassr because they already had the top spot in AFC Champions League Group E guaranteed.

Sadio Mane and Aymeric Laporte were not used as substitutes at the Tajikistan Central Stadium, while Al Nassr did not include Marcelo Brozovic in the lineup for Tuesday’s match.

The Tajik champions took the lead on Tuesday when skipper Alisher Dzhalilov scored a low goal from long range. Istiklol finished bottom of Group E after losing all six of their games.

The away side equalized early in the second half when Abdulrahman Ghareeb smashed home a rebound from six yards after his initial effort had hit keeper Rustam Yatimov’s chest.

Al Nassr ended the group stage with 14 points from a possible 18, having scored 13 goals, including three from Ronaldo and conceded seven.

The draw for the knockout stage will take place on 21 December, with the round of 16 scheduled to be played in February.

Al Nassr have already won one trophy this season. Ronaldo scored six goals in the club’s triumphant 2023 Arab Club Champions Cup campaign in July and August.

In the King Cup, Ronaldo and co have advanced to the quarterfinals.

But a 3-0 loss to title rivals Al-Hilal last week delivered a serious blow to Al Nassr’s hopes of winning the Saudi Pro League.

As a result, Al Nassr now leads Al-Hilal by seven points.
